> The current start command requires {{lsof}} to be available. If you don't
> have {{lsof}} it does a hardcoded 10 second wait and then assumes the process
> has started.
> There are several other tools common tools that can be used if lsof` isn't
> available, so I'll create a PR to add netstat and ss as alternative options.
